Educators should create dreamers, achievers and winners, says Dr Joseph VG

Rithu Dravid

Dr Joseph VG, Chancellor, Garden City College, Bengaluru and the Honorary Consul General, Republic of Maldives (Bengaluru), is an educationist par excellence. He is the recipient of many awards like the Karnataka Shikshana Ratna, Bharat Samman, Karnataka Chetana, Karmaveer Chakra instituted by the U.N. for his exemplary contribution to education. He strongly believes that the rudimentary system of education needed formatting with a practical and inclusive approach.

The Garden City University, under his leadership, of which he is the founder and chairman, has crossed several milestones. It is surging ahead and aligning with his signature tag line of creating “Dreamers, Achievers and Winners”. Dr Josephh’s stresses on social development as an avenue for nation building and thereby creating practical thinkers. The motto of Garden City University is “Emphasis on Life”.

In an interview with News Trail, Dr Joseph spoke about how education can be a an exhilarating experience for students when given the right environment.

How does the National Education Policy (NEP) help students fulfil their goals?
The policy gives students the flexibility to choose subjects of their interest and excel in them. This policy will help India face the challenges of the future and enable us to meet global academic standards. This policy has tremendous benefits for students and is a requirement in today’s scenario. Today, age-old gurukul system concepts have merged with modern day culture to facilitate a robust learning environment for students. Emphasis on technology in education and dynamic implementation of new policies are the need of the hour. The NEP will help every student become multi-talented and ensure a decent career in different fields. The policy is certainly a multi-disciplinary, holistic and flexible one. Garden City University was the first institution to implement the NEP and we found it to be hugely advantageous.
